Peroxide Removing Your Vasto Rage Guide

There is only one way to remove your Vasto Rage in Peroxide: go to the hospital and ask the nurse to remove it. However, please note that this is a permanent removal, so be certain that you want to proceed, as there is no going back.

The consensus within the Peroxide community is that, despite the appeal of the Horn of Salvation, the effort and difficulty involved in obtaining it are not justified. Sticking with Vasto Rage and enjoying the experience that way is recommended.

However, this situation could change if the developers significantly nerf the quest, as the main issue is that if you die once, all of your quest progress is reset. This applies to the obstacle course as well, where the developers have even admitted that some of the jumps were near impossible troll jumps. They need to allow players to die, or they’ll ignore this quest.

They have recently released a patch that has optimized the Salvation challenge room/obby and streamlined the troll jumps. However, one mistimed jump or misclick can result in a fall, requiring a complete restart of the entire quest.
